Italian Stuffed Cherry Tomatoes might be just the Mediterranean recipe you are searching for. One serving contains 88 calories, 6g of protein, and 5g of fat. This gluten free and primal recipe serves 8. Head to the store and pick up cherry tomatoes, basil, salt and pepper, and a few other things to make it today. It works best as a side dish, and is done in roughly 20 minutes.
